Before descaling, unplug an electric kettle or turn off the heating element under a stovetop … WebUnplug the kettle, pour out the water, and allow it to cool. Squeeze half a lemon or ½ cup of distilled vinegar into the kettle. If there is thick scaling, you can scrub the kettle’s inner walls with a non-abrasive scrub sponge. After scrubbing, pour in 2 cups of water and bring the kettle to a boil. Pour out the mixture then wipe off any ...

Fill the kettle with fresh water and boil again for about 15 minutes. thiel speakers usedWebMar 29, 2024 · One of my favourite methods for descaling and cleaning a kettle is using a lemon. Another very effective option is bicarbonate of soda or baking soda. To descale and clean your kettle, fill it halfway with water and add a teaspoon of bicarbonate of soda. Boil and then leave to soak for 30 minutes. The limescale should rinse away easily. sainsbury macclesfield storeWebFill the half kettle with water and add a teaspoon of baking soda into water.
